    Amazon.com | Click to download | Economist.com

    The Economist has an interesting piece his week on the necessity of Amazon's forthcoming download service(s). Something interesting in the article which I had not heard before is that Jeff Bezos is openly saying that they will slow down technology spending starting later in the year. When I worked at Amazon.com, I don't think anything approaching those words were ever uttered.

    Quoted: Amazon is highly secretive about its plans, but the online industry expects it soon to launch a service for downloading films and television shows. Amazon's investment in new technology and services helped slash net profit by 58% to $22m in its second quarter, compared with the same period a year earlier. This is despite a 22% increase in sales, which are expected to reach $10.6 billion for 2006 as a whole..
